Jian Xun separated from his lover in late autumn. There was no solemn farewell between them. Only one sunny afternoon, Jian Xun sent Ning Xiuyun's carriage out of the city and followed the convoy returning to the court.

From then on, Jian Xun took over the task of Jiangcheng's garrison, recruiting troops and horses, and cleaning up the garrison camp that was originally a puddle of mud.

The only contact between them was the little peacock who gradually returned to his duties, traveling between Jiangcheng and the Southern Patrol Team.

Since Lan Fei Ge left Zhuangzi's hometown, it was the first time that he was working so intensively. All the fat that Shen Wu had raised for him was quickly consumed.

When Jian Xun occasionally wrote a letter, when he looked into the little peacock's beady eyes, he always felt that there was a hint of resentment hidden in them.

But he had to write the letter, so he could only add some food to the tired little peacock.

At the end of October, the prince's car arrived in the capital, and Ning Xiuyun sent people to send the medicinal materials taken from Emperor Jiaxing's private treasury to southern Xinjiang.

At the end of November, news of the death of Emperor Jiaxing spread throughout Daqi, and everyone knew that Prince Ning Yuan was about to ascend the throne and proclaim himself emperor.

In December, Ning Chuqing, the southwest guard general and the fifth prince of the current dynasty, wrote a petition, saying that the southwest border needed someone to guard it, and requested that he never be crowned king.

In January of the following year, Prince Ning Yuan ascended the throne and proclaimed himself emperor, and made Ning Chuqing's son Ning Xuan the crown prince.

During this period, Ning Xiuyun said many times in his letters to wait, which made Jian Xun unable to help but wonder how dangerous the situation in the capital was, and became worried.

Ning Xiuyun laughed at him in his next reply, saying that at this time he should be wondering whether he was greedy for power, whether he was perfunctory and prevaricating, and whether he no longer wanted him.

Jian Xun said in the letter, I believe in you.

Jian Xun believed in Ning Xiuyun's promise and believed that his lover would come back to find him, so he did not slack off even when they were separated from each other. He practiced martial arts and soldiers, and worked hard to get closer to the beautiful vision Ning Xiuyun once said. Even Ning Xiuyun He would also read the books that Xiu Yun liked to read.

He can only fill his life with busy affairs in order to pass the days when his lover is not around, and can only feel comfort when the little peacock sends a letter.

Until the end of March of the following year, Ning Xiuyun still had no intention of returning to Jiangcheng.

Even if the civil officials were united by Pei Yan and the military commanders were led by Ning Chuqing, it would still be very difficult for Ning Xiuyun to overcome all opinions and make Ning Xuan the crown prince.

Since he ascended the throne, he has been dealing with the remaining forces left by Emperor Jiaxing. As long as the court is thoroughly cleaned, Ning Xiuyun can temporarily put aside his burden and return to Jiangcheng to see Jian Xun.

There was one thing that Jian Xun and Gu Nianning Xiuyun were busy with, so they didn't tell each other.

——He is about to be crowned.

Jian Xun's birthday is in April, and on April 11th, he will be twenty years old and about to reach his prime.

April was when the cold winter ended and warm spring arrived. Since Ning Xiuyun was not around, Jian Xun didn't take the crown ceremony to his heart.

He didn't care, but everyone around him did.

Marquis Jingxuan asked someone to predict the auspicious date and wanted to choose the time for Jian Xun to perform the crowning ceremony. Jian Xun felt that celebrating his birthday and holding the crowning ceremony twice was a bit extravagant and wasteful.

In order to build some of the Jiangcheng garrison into his own elite soldiers, he invested a lot of money into them. He also had to support Ning Xiuyun, so there was no way he could waste so much money.

Jian Xun had the money from the farm shop left by Ning Xiuyun in his hand. He was actually very wealthy, but how could General Jian use his wife's money to work hard?

Jian Xun hadn't even been to a restaurant in nearly half a year, and his expenses alone were back to when he was wandering around with his master.

Speaking of which, if it hadn't been for Jian Xun leading troops all the way north to the three cities at the beginning of the year and wiping out all the bandits in Fancheng, Rongcheng and other places, he would have been almost unable to pay military pay at this moment.

After Ning Xiuyun ascended the throne, he carried out a large-scale cleanup in Jiangcheng, allocated a lot of money to Jiangcheng for reconstruction, and transferred many civil and military officials there, as if he meant to value Jiangcheng.

During that time, the threshold of Fu Rushen's county governor's mansion was almost broken. Even Master Fu, who was very comfortable with the world, felt a little overwhelmed.

But Fu Rushen also knew that Jinshang was just a drunkard who didn't care about drinking. If Jian Xun hadn't been here, how could he have caught Jinshang's eyes.

Fu Rushen then planned to spend his own money to organize Jian Xun's birthday and crown ceremony.

Jian Xun said he was going to the barracks to train troops and refused sternly, but the resistance was ineffective. The two elders drafted the list in just half a day, and even Fu Jing came back from the southwest to join in the fun.

Several people gathered around the courtyard of Jian's old house. Jian Xun looked at the banquet list in front of him and was worried. He wondered: "Who are these?"

Fu Jing picked up the list and read it from top to bottom. He understood that they were all The civilian and military generals that Jian Xun would come into contact with when dealing with the garrison affairs on a daily basis include officials transferred from Ning Xiuyun and officials from Jiangcheng. Marquis Jingxuan and Fu Rushen made such a banquet list just to expand Jian Xun's connections.

Marquis Jingxuan coughed twice in the bleak spring breeze. Jian Xun immediately went back to the house and got him a cloak to put on him. "Uncle, you don't have to do anything for me. I think we can just handle it in the ancestral hall." 

In the past few months, although Marquis Jingxuan's health has not improved, it has not continued to deteriorate as before. News about Ning Xuan came from the capital, which made him feel much better than before. Only then did he have the energy to find a cure for Jian. Take care of trivial matters.

Marquis Jingxuan disagreed: "You are the only one left in the Jian family. The ancestral hall is deserted and only a few of us are present. I am afraid that you will regret it for the rest of your life." In Daqi, not only the emperor's relatives, but also the ordinary

officials' children are very particular about their behavior. The pomp and grandeur of the crowning ceremony, whether it is a banquet with guests or the selection of the person who "praises the crown", is very important.

Being too plain will inevitably lead to contempt.

Jian Xun was a second-rank general and a companion of the current Emperor Xuanhe. It was aggrieved that Jian Xun's crown ceremony was hastily done in the ancestral hall. Marquis Jingxuan was afraid that he would be punished today, so he asked the new Prime Minister Pei to write a letter, scolding them for not doing so. Jian Xun considered.

Others may not do such outrageous things, but today I definitely can.

Fu Rushen stroked his beard, and the old man said: "Just treat it as inviting the audience back, no need to mind."

Jian Xun: "..."

To return the audience, is he a monkey performing acrobatics?

It's a pity that Jian Xun is outnumbered and has no way to refute these three people. After all, they are all sincerely thinking about him.

Fu Jing looked through the list again and asked strangely: "It seems that there is no 'liker' selected?"

Jingxuanhou and Fu Rushen looked at each other, and Jingxuanhou coughed lightly, "Xun'er doesn't want to cause trouble, so let your father do it."

Fu Rushen nodded.

Fu Jing looked suspicious. He attached so much importance to Jian Xun's crowning ceremony, how could he just ignore the most important praiser?

Something fishy.

But the person involved, Jian Xun, obviously didn't care about this. He asked, "Is it ready?"

Marquis Jingxuan nodded, and Jian Xun immediately stood up, picked up his knife and ran to the military camp.

No matter what the birthday ceremony is, it doesn't matter if Ning Xiuyun is not there.

Three days later, on the day of the crowning ceremony, Jian Xun practiced military training for a long time in the school field before being captured by Fu Jing as the protagonist, almost missing the opportunity.

Jian found the ancestral hall and found that the crowning ceremony was more grand than he imagined.

The only prominent people in Jiangcheng were now present, and the scene was completely surrounded. Jian Xun was puzzled for a while.

Marquis Jingxuan personally presided over the crowning ceremony. Jian Xun, wearing a slightly solemn dress, went through the procedures with Fu Jing's whispering instructions.

It wasn't until the eulogy was being sung that everyone discovered that the person who crowned Jian Xun didn't know who the distinguished guest was.

Marquis Jingxuan first gave a congratulatory speech to Jian Xun as his uncle, and named Jian Xun's name "Yichen", which was the name chosen for him by Jian Xun's father before his death.

The "Xun" in Jian Xun's name was chosen by Jian's father when he was frustrated. At that time, he hoped that Jian Xun could find a new direction for the Jian family. Only when he was dying did he realize that he owed his son too much.

Yi means freedom, and Chen means the reborn sun. Jian Xun's father left this word to express his guilt for Jian Xun and his expectations for Jian Xun's future.

Jian Xun looked moved, and it was the first time he knew that his father had left such a last wish.

However, the onlookers were a little strange. The picking and teaching of words was originally done by the likers, but it was obvious that Jian Xun's words were decided in advance, and the mysterious liker has not yet appeared.

Fu Jing looked outside the ancestral hall frequently, sweating profusely.

When everyone was filled with doubts, there was a sound of horse hoofbeats outside the ancestral hall. Following the sound, a young man came riding a horse. His long hair was slightly messy and his appearance was stunning. He was dressed in red. He pulled the reins and the white horse hurriedly stopped.

The young man arrived late, got off his horse and walked towards Jian Xun in the center of Guanli. As he moved, Yue Zhiyuan Ting showed a calm aura, which made everyone subconsciously move away and make way for a spacious road.

Separated from a distance, he and Jian Xun looked at each other.

Jian Xun's pupils suddenly tightened, and the shock in his heart was indescribable. He had never mentioned a crown ceremony to his lover before, so he didn't know that the other party would come at this time.

It turned out that the praiser who never appeared was his lover, the current Holy Emperor Xuanhe.

"Sorry, I'm late." Ning Xiuyun said hoarsely. He had obviously come at a high speed, and there was even a bead of sweat rolling down his cheek.

At this time, Jian Xun didn't even want to complete the crowning ceremony, he just wanted his lover to rest immediately.

But Ning Xiuyun came here for this reason, and of course he would not let Jian Xun impulsively ruin his crowning ceremony.

With one hand, he pressed down Jian Xun's arm that was stretched out to help him, and with the other hand, he grabbed the tray beside the waiter with the benzen crown on it.

Ning Xiuyun whispered the prepared words of praise and crowned Jian Xun three times with gentle movements.

Jian Xun stared at the lover in front of him greedily, feeling that the current scene seemed like a dream.

Today is his birthday, his crowning ceremony, and his reunion with his lover after a long absence.

Under the gaze of everyone, the two people's eyes were secretly intertwined.

After the ceremony, Ning Xiuyun tied an exquisitely crafted concentric knot around Jian Xun's waist.

When he stood up, he whispered in Jian Xun's ear, "When I reach my age, Mr. Xiao can marry me."

He was wearing a bright red robe, which was both a congratulatory gift and a wedding suit.

Ning Xiuyun took out a small gold medal from the inner pocket of his sleeve, with a phoenix lying on it and dotted with rubies. He avoided the eyes of the guests and put the thing into Jian Xun's hand.

Marquis Jingxuan, who was watching from the side, had his eyes darkened. Looking at the format of the jade seal, it seemed to be the phoenix seal of the Daqi royal family? ?

Ning Xiuyun didn't seem to realize how outrageous his actions were, and just asked with a smile: "Are you willing?"

Jian Xun squeezed the phoenix seal in his hand, the corners of his eyes turned red, and he responded softly: "Yes."

No one knew that they were pouring out their love when they looked at each other, and they made a private decision for life in the eyes of everyone celebrating.

From then on, they walked through a long life together.
